ZIP 90717 and ZIP 90720 are ZIP Code areas in California.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 90720 has the higher population (24,021 vs 21,319 in ZIP 90717). ZIP 90720 has the higher median household income ($134,232 vs $92,984 in ZIP 90717). ZIP 90720 has the higher median home value ($1,166,200 vs $793,600 in ZIP 90717).
